Javanese Gending is a musical ensemble that usually features metallophones, xylophones, drums, and gongs. The music created in Javanese Gending comes from a combination of the sounds of gongs, kenongs and other Javanese musical instruments. The rhythm of the music is generally soft and reflects the harmony of life, as is the principle of life generally adhered to by Javanese society.
Sunarto Ciptosuwarso is a Javanese musical activist. Has a long track record in Javanese musical activities and creativity. He is able to play all Javanese gamelan. He is most skilled at playing the bonang and fiddle. Sunarto was born in 1921 in Masaran, Sragen to a farming family but enjoyed Javanese gamelan. Over time, Sunarto, who is familiarly called Pak Cip, enjoyed playing musical instruments and sometimes he neglected school, so he was only able to complete his elementary school education. Since he was a teenager, he has joined a musical group that accompanies the art of kethoprak which performs from one region to another. It was this participation in kethoprak that later autodidactically honed Sunarto's sharp skills in creating and understanding Javanese gending compositions. It was this ability in musical performance that led Sunarto to form a close relationship with Ki Nartosabdho, the performer of the Semarang Ngesti Pandhowo wayang community.
